EDISON JUNIOR'S ALLOWANCE

Every week Thomas Edison gave his son a $50 allowance just to stay out of trouble, and each week Tom Jr. had to sign a receipt for the money. As is obvious when you compare the receipt to the senior Edison's signature below, Tom Junior modelled his signature after his famous father's. (Both men signed their names either as "Thos." or "Thomas".)
